Juan Ignacio Cirac Sasturáin is a Spanish physicist born on October 11, 1965. He is a pioneer in the fields of quantum computing and quantum information theory. Known for his significant contributions to the understanding of quantum mechanics and its applications, he was awarded the Prince of Asturias Award in 2006 for his achievements in technical and scientific research.
